Heartflow, Inc. (NASDAQ:HTFL - Get Free Report) CEO John C.M. Farquhar sold 22,562 shares of the company's stock in a transaction on Wednesday, June 10th. The stock was sold at an average price of $28.50, for a total transaction of $643,017.00. Following the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 496,835 shares in the company, valued at approximately $14,159,797.50. The trade was a 4.34%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is accessible through this hyperlink.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Heartflow (NASDAQ:HTFL -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 14th. The company reported ($0.16) ear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.24) by $0.08. The business had revenue of $52.59 million during the quarter. The firm's revenue for the quarter was up 41.3%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ts expect that Heartflow, Inc. will post -0.82 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

HeartFlow, Inc (NASDAQ: HTFL) is a medical technology company that develops non-invasive diagnostic solutions for coronary artery disease. The company's core offering translates coronary CT angiography (CTA) data into a patient-specific, three-dimensional physiological model of the coronary arteries. Using advanced image processing and computational modeling, HeartFlow's analysis estimates fractional flow reserve (FFR) values throughout the coronary tree to identify ischemia-producing lesions without the need for invasive pressure-wire measurements.
HeartFlow's cloud-based service integrates with clinical workflows: clinicians submit coronary CTA images and receive a detailed, color-coded 3D map and report that highlights lesion-specific FFR values and physiological impact.
